INSEC is ready on supporting victims for  justice : Executive Director Gautam

Executive Director Bijay Raj Gautam of Informal Sector Service Center(INSEC) said that the organization is always ready on supporting for the justice to the victim. While speaking in the discussion program with the staffs from CIEDP Gautam said that the organization is working for the justice to the victim for a long time and it is always ready for their justice.

 A team from CIEDP led by the Joint secretary Ishwori Prasad Dhakal visited INSEC and gathered information about the INSEC initiation on providing justice to the people that were disappeared during a decade long armed conflict. The team gathered the information regarding the documentation of INSEC.

In a meeting program director Bijaya Raj Gautam said that INSEC is documenting the incidents of human rights violation and abuse from 1992 and these incudes the incidents of grave human rights violation during the armed conflict.

INSEC province three coordinator Krishna Gautam said that in every district INSEC has a district representatives and based on their credible information “Victim’s profile “ has been published by INSEC.

He added that the pain for the family of disappeared people is different and commission must initiate for their justice as soon as possible.

Similarly, Madan Paudel, manager at Documentation and DIssimination department of INSEC said that a separate documentation is done for the people who were enforcedly disappeared during the conflict.

Joint secretary Dhakal of CIDEP said that documentation provided by INSEC can be the evidence for the justice to the victim and it will support the investigation conducted by the commission.
